# Kiosk Watchdog — Brinmore Terminals

The watchdog restarts the kiosk shell if heartbeat pings stop for 30s. It runs as an unprivileged unit; escalation is blocked by the seccomp profile. Review points: restart loop limits, heartbeat signing, and log redaction. The watchdog reports upstream to the fleet console, authenticating with a credential set on the next line of this env file.

secret setting of taduf-bahip: COURIER_KEY5=49c55

## Changelog — v3.8.0: SDK Default Alignment

The Lumabridge Android SDK now matches the web SDK defaults: retry backoff, offline cache TTL, and telemetry sampling are identical out of the box. If your integration relied on the old Android defaults, pin them explicitly. The new shared defaults shipped with this release are listed below.

service settings:
FRAMIR_LOG_LEVEL=debug
FRAMIR_METRICS_HOST=metrics.framir.tolvaqcorp.corp
FRAMIR_POOL_SIZE=16

Subject: On-call: firmware channel basics

Welcome to Thornbeck on-call. The Lintwhistle devices pull firmware from three channels: stable, canary, and recovery. Never promote a build to stable without two green canary days. If support escalates a bricked unit, check the recovery channel manifest first. Promotion commands, rollback steps, and escalation order are on the internal page below.

operations page: https://grafana.zemvarworks.corp/pages/view/dash/fc7bb3490edf